Output 154586f3e1789e2a7f8481e4cfbbc89d21ac60daa4a404bf5aebc9020d58b640:0

value
2079935
script pubkey
OP_0 OP_PUSHBYTES_20 88a8ab25d3822f25827d6a1efd7aa1aeffe118ca
address
bc1q3z52kfwnsghjtqnadg00674p4ml7zxx2mxmlmd
transaction
154586f3e1789e2a7f8481e4cfbbc89d21ac60daa4a404bf5aebc9020d58b640
confirmations
149668
spent
true